The song opens with Rih singing “In a perfect world, we would make love over war.” Could this be a song from her anticipated album R8? Or just an old unreleased track?

Hopefully an old unreleased track, we’ve heard this sound from Rihanna before, it isn’t like her to not reinvent herself for a new album.

Take a listen below and let us know what you think guys:

This site uses Akismet to reduce spam. Learn how your comment data is processed.